π‘ Did You Know?
This film was first telecast in New York City Sunday 13 June 1948 on WCBS (Channel 2), in Cincinnati Friday 2 September 1949 on WCPO (Channel 7), and in Philadelphia Wednesday 5 October 1949 on Frontier Playhouse on WPTZ (Channel 3).
